MN: Pioli wants to experience new stadium as Milan could discuss renewal shortly

By Isak Möller -

Stefano Pioli has done a fantastic job at AC Milan and after seven games, they have collected 19 points. It’s safe to say he didn’t have to go into this international break with a lot of stress, seeing as they have started very strong. 

The manager was hired by two clubs two years ago on the day, and it has been quite the journey for the Rossoneri since. Indeed, with the current contract expiring in 2022, a renewal is in the pipeline for him.

During an interview at the Festival of Sport on Thursday, which you can read here, Pioli revealed that he wants to be the Milan manager when the new stadium is inaugurated. As we know, that won’t happen before 2025.

According to MilanNews, there is a clause to extend the deal until 2023 but it’s also possible that Milan could sit down with Pioli and discuss the renewal in the coming weeks. The new deadline could be 2024 and a salary increase is expected.
